Recently, internet of things (IoT) has become increasingly ubiquitous. IoT enables a detailed characterization of the physical environment, as well as a rich set of interactions with the physical world. Therefore, IoT has the potential to revolutionize pervasive computing and its applications. The success of intelligent IoT highly depends on the system architectures, networks and communications, data processing, and ubiquitous computing technologies, which support efficient and reliable physical and cyber interconnections. Indeed, the realization of a ubiquitous IoT poses several challenges about seamless integration, heterogeneity, scalability, mobility, and many others.
